In my recent post, I have shown how to gather the RPD and Webcatalog data required for data lineage. And now we will build an OBIEE rpd with these OBIEE Web Catalog and Repository CSV files by creating ODBC connections or we can import the CSV files data into a database table using any import tools. For example, I am using SQL developer to import data from CSV files into a database table. I used SQL developer excellent feature to import data from CSV files. This is very simple, just expand the database and right click on the tables. Then select Import Data.
Select the CSV file to import.
Define the CSV file properties, like format type = delimited and delimiter = tab.
Proceed to next wizards. This will create a table in specified Oracle DB and imports the data into it. Repeat the same steps for RPD_Data.csv files to load into other table.
Now import these tables into OBIEE RPD and build a repository with all 3 layers.
I have used the following business logic to join the Catalog and RPD data. (The table and column names are dependent on what you have customized)
Catalog. Subject Area = RPD. Subject Area
RPD.Presentation Table = Catalog. Table
Catalog.Presentation Column = RPD.Column
Deploy this RPD and configure an empty webcatalog (or you can use existed one) through Oracle Fusion Middleware EM and restart all the OBIEE services.
Now we are ready with the data lineage information. Just login to OBI Presentation Services and create the necessary reports to know about reports statistics and their columns definition all the way from physical sources.

Question 1: What are the physical columns used by a report?
Ok well, I’ll create a report with the required columns to answer this question (See the report below).
From above report I can answer, what are the columns the report is made up with, what is the definition of a metric and what is the source of that particular column. And the above report also tells me what happens if I delete a particular column from RPD like what are the reports that are being impacted?
